Core mechanics of live baccarat
- Card dealing – A dealer shuffles a standard 52‑card deck and deals face‑down to the Player and Banker.
- Si.com offers secure banking for live baccarat Wyoming enthusiasts. Scoring – Card values: 2-9 equal face value; 10/J/Q/K = 0; Ace = 1. Only the units digit counts.
- Natural – If either hand totals 8 or 9 after two cards, no third card is drawn.
- Third‑card rules – If no natural, a third card may be drawn according to fixed rules.
- Betting options – Banker (edge ~1.06%), Player (edge ~1.24%), Tie (edge ~14.36%).
Because the rules are simple, new players can start betting quickly.
Bankroll management in real‑time play
- Set a budget – Decide how much you’re willing to lose before you start.
- Unit bets – Pick a unit size (e.g., $5) and bet multiples of it.
- Don’t chase losses – Raising stakes after a loss often amplifies the downside.
- Use bonuses wisely – Promotional credits can extend play without touching your bankroll.
- Keep records – Log sessions, outcomes, and emotions to spot patterns over time.
These steps help maintain control and prolong enjoyment.
